心理学与Java编程:如何调整心态提高编码效率?

本文探讨了心理学如何影响编程效率,并提出调整心态的建议,如放松、专注和设定目标。同时,分享了Java编程的实践技巧,包括面向对象编程、编写可读性强的代码、选择合适的数据结构和算法、避免全局变量以及进行代码重构和优化,以提高编码效率。
摘要由CSDN通过智能技术生成

心理学与Java编程:如何调整心态提高编码效率?

  在当今数字化时代,编程已经成为了一个越来越受欢迎的职业选择。随着技术的不断进步和应用领域的扩大,编程能力已经成为了许多行业中必不可少的技能之一。然而,作为一项需要高度专注和创造力的工作,编程也会给人们带来许多心理压力和挑战。因此,本文将探讨心理学如何帮助人们调整心态,提高编码效率,以及Java编程中的一些实践技巧。

第一部分:心理学与编程

1.心理学如何影响编码效率?

  编程是一项需要大量集中注意力和创造力的任务,而这两个因素都会受到心理状态的影响。心理学的研究表明,人们的情绪状态和心理健康状况会直接影响他们的工作表现和思维能力。例如,如果一个人处于压力、疲劳或情绪低落的状态,他们的注意力和创造力都会受到影响。这可能会导致他们在编程时出现困难,变得更加容易犯错,也会导致他们更加难以集中注意力。因此,维护良好的心理状态和情绪健康是提高编码效率的关键。

2.如何调整心态提高编码效率?

  在编程过程中,维护一个积极、稳定和专注的心态至关重要。以下是一些调整心态的建议:
(1)在开始工作之前,花时间放松自己。可以通过冥想、深呼吸、运动等方式,让自己的身心放松,并减少负面情绪。
(2)将自己的注意力集中在当前任务上,不要让外部因素影响你的思维过程。例如,关闭社交媒体、邮件和聊天应用,以避免被干扰。
(3)尝试使用一些专注力提高工具,例如白噪声、环境音乐等,以帮助你集中注意力。
(4)为自己设定合理的目标和计划,并确保在达成这些目标时给自己一些奖励。这可以帮助你保持积极的动力和专注力。
(5)如果你在编程中遇到了困难,不要沮丧或放弃。尝试寻求帮助或寻找新的解决方案,这可以帮助你克服挑战并继续前进。

第二部分:Java编程实践技巧

  Java是一种广泛使用的编程语言,具有高效、稳定和安全的特点。以下是一些Java编程的实践技巧,可以帮助你提高编码效率:

使用面向对象编程

  面向对象编程是一种广泛使用的编程范式,它将数据和行为封装在类中,使得代码更易于维护和重用。使用面向对象编程可以使得代码更加模块化和灵活,从而提高编码效率。

编写可读性强的代码

  编写可读性强的代码是提高编码效率的重要因素。可读性强的代码可以使得代码更加易于理解和维护,从而减少调试和修复错误的时间。因此,在编写代码时,应该注重代码的格式化、注释和命名规范。

使用合适的数据结构和算法

  在Java编程中,使用合适的数据结构和算法可以使得程序更加高效和稳定。例如,使用哈希表来存储和检索数据可以使得数据的访问更快速和准确。因此,在选择数据结构和算法时,应该根据具体需求进行选择。

尽可能避免使用全局变量

  全局变量可以在程序的任何地方被访问,但是它们也会导致代码的耦合性增加,从而使得代码更加难以维护。因此,在Java编程中,应该尽可能避免使用全局变量,并使用局部变量和参数来传递数据。

进行代码重构和优化

   在Java编程中,代码的优化和重构可以使得程序更加高效和稳定。通过重构和优化,可以使得代码更加简洁和易于理解,从而提高编码效率。例如,可以使用设计模式和函数式编程来优化和简化代码。

结论

   综上所述,心理学和Java编程技巧可以共同帮助我们提高编码效率。通过维护良好的心理状态和调整心态,我们可以使得自己更加专注和高效地编写代码。同时,使用Java编程中的一些实践技巧,我们也可以使得编程更加高效和稳定。因此,对于那些希望在编程领域中获得成功的人来说,学习和掌握这些技巧是非常必要的。

评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

会做饭的码农

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值